How to clean vinyl records with distilled water?

How to clean vinyl records with distilled water? Step 1: Place a small drop of soap in a bowl or basin and fill with warm distilled water. While you can use regular tap water, it may leave minerals behind in the grooves, so distilled is always the best bet. Step 2: Soak a sponge in the bowl and gently wipe the record in a clockwise motion.

What is the best thing to clean vinyl records with? Dampen a clean microfiber cloth with water (distilled water is preferred), and lightly wipe the entire surface of the record in a circular motion with the grooves of the record, being careful to avoid the center label.

How do you clean vinyl records yourself? Mix 1/4 of 96-99% isopropyl alcohol, 3/4 distilled water, and one or two drops of rinse agent. The best way to do this is to add these ingredients to a spray bottle and shake well. Place the record on a microfiber cloth. Spray the solution on the record by making sure none of it gets on the label.

How to remove self adhesive vinyl floor tiles?

Warm the corner of the tile with a hair dryer until it softens and you can easily pull it up with a putty knife. Push the blade of the floor scraper under the tile to pull it up. Scrape away any residual adhesive that remains on the subfloor with the floor scraper.

Are vinyls better sound quality than cd?

From a technical standpoint, digital CD audio quality is clearly superior to vinyl. CDs have a better signal-to-noise ratio (i.e. there is less interference from hissing, turntable rumble, etc.), better stereo channel separation, and have no variation in playback speed.

How to remove rust stains off vinyl siding?

White vinegar and lemon juice — which contain acetic acid and citric acid, respectively — can help remove rust from vinyl siding. Since they’re natural ingredients, they’re also safe to use. For your cleaning solution, mix ½ cup white vinegar (or lemon juice) with ¼ cup baking soda and 1 gallon of warm water.

Should i brush my vinyl before each use?

Ideally, you should give your records a quick clean with a carbon fiber brush (or a suitable alternative, like the cloths you use to clean glasses or cell phone screens) every time you play them, one time before playing and one time after. Finally, it is very important to keep the stylus clean.

How deep to dig vinyl fence posts?

How Deep Should a Fence Post be for Vinyl? Rule of thumb, 30 inches works best with most PVC fence posts. Anything less than that is based on other factors like manufacturer design and installation specs. Post holes should be deep enough to hold 1/3 the length of your post, plus 6 more inches for a gravel base.

How to get cigarette smell out of leather or vinyl?

Baking soda is especially helpful for removing smells from many types of leather surfaces, including suede. Before bed, sprinkle a generous amount of it over the surface, and use a dry brush to gently rub it in. In the morning, vacuum the couch with an upholstery attachment to remove all signs of the baking soda.
